Replacing windows involves a few variables that influence the total project cost. The biggest factor is the material you select, such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ass, as well as the style of window, like double-hung versus casement. The condition of your existing frames matters, too; if there is hidden rot or water damage, that requires extra labor to fix. Calculating the price for a window project involves looking at the materials used and the difficulty of the installation. A simple replacement in an easy-to-reach area will cost less than replacing a large, fixed window on a second story that requires extra equipment. We also factor in the cost of disposing of your old units safely.
